Connecting a USB flash drive
To connect a USB flash drive:
1
Plug a USB flash drive into the USB port on the side
of your TV.
Caution
Removing the USB flash drive or turning off the TV
while using the USB flash drive may result in loss of
data or damage to the USB flash drive.
To play from a USB flash drive:
1
Turn on your TV, then press INPUT to open the
INPUT SOURCE list.
2
Press
or
to select USB, then press ENTER.
Notes
•
Never remove the USB flash drive or turn off
your TV while viewing JPEG pictures.
•
The JPEG picture viewer only supports JPEG
format images (with ".jpg" file extensions)
•
Not all JPEG files are compatible with your TV.
•
For more information, see "Using a USB flash
drive" on page 33.
Connecting headphones
The TV speakers are muted when headphones are
attached.
Warning
Loud noise can damage your hearing. When using
headphones, use the lowest volume setting on your
headphones that still lets you hear the sound.
